Transaction d58f4355e628d72e8617da1fdc577b8c7f304b6867b54fee0e027882aa56dd26
1 Input
1 Output
-
d58f4355e628d72e8617da1fdc577b8c7f304b6867b54fee0e027882aa56dd26:0
- value
- 58955
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 43946bdf8b1aa6b9f9c6ed865399c56db8e9e519 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17AL5MMQXXx6Zuqb85MCmCYzVhswpvzBJa